Resident Liaison Officer

Enfield

£31,500 + £5,000 Car Allowance

We are currently recruiting for an experienced Resident Liaison Officer (RLO) to join a well-established social housing contractor delivering a large-scale PODS bathroom installation programme across council properties in Enfield.

This is an excellent opportunity to join a secure, long-term project. The successful candidate will play a key role in ensuring residents are fully supported throughout the refurbishment process while maintaining strong communication between tenants, site teams, and local authority representatives.

Key Responsibilities

  • Acting as the main point of contact for residents throughout bathroom installation works
  • Carrying out resident visits and pre-start meetings before works commence
  • Managing resident expectations and providing regular updates throughout the project
  • Handling complaints, queries, and access arrangements in a professional and timely manner
  • Supporting vulnerable tenants and escalating safeguarding concerns where required
  • Coordinating appointments to minimise delays and maximise programme efficiency
  • Liaising closely with site managers, operatives, subcontractors, and council representatives
  • Maintaining accurate records, resident feedback, and property information
  • Supporting the delivery team to ensure customer satisfaction targets and KPIs are achieved

Requirements

  • Previous experience working as a Resident Liaison Officer within social housing or planned works
  • Strong communication and customer service skills
  • Experience dealing with vulnerable residents and challenging situations
  • Ability to work independently and manage a busy workload
  • Good IT skills including Microsoft Office
  • Full UK driving licence preferred
